For the third time in a decade, Prince George’s County Public Schools will seek a new superintendent after current Superintendent Millard House II agreed to resign. The move follows a vote of no confidence by the teachers union. House's departure, expected by June 18, comes amid concerns over staffing, payroll, and school safety. Aisha Braveboy, incoming county executive, will select an interim superintendent.
